The Megaways Mechanic Revolution
No discussion of popular slots is complete without Megaways. Created by Big Time Gaming and licensed to giants like IGT and Blueprint, this mechanic dynamizes every spin by changing the number of symbols on each reel. This can create over 100,000 ways to win on a single drop. Bonanza Megaways is the iconic title here, but look for Extra Chilli Megaways or White Rabbit Megaways at FanDuel Casino for a similar, high-volatility thrill.
Top-Tier Titles You'll Find at Every Major Casino
Walk into any legal online casino in New Jersey, Pennsylvania, or Michigan, and you'll see these heavy hitters. They're popular for a reason.
Gonzo's Quest (NetEnt): This pioneer introduced the Avalanche feature, where winning symbols explode and new ones fall in, creating chain reaction wins. Its 95.97% RTP and Free Falls bonus round with multipliers make it a perennial favorite.
88 Fortunes (SG Digital): A quintessential Asian-themed slot that's huge in the US. It features a progressive jackpot network, meaning your bet contributes to a pooled prize that can hit six figures. Its simple 243-ways-to-win format and Fu Bat Jackpot bonus are incredibly popular at Borgata Online Casino.
Wheel of Fortune (IGT): Leveraging one of America's most recognizable game show brands, this slot is a masterclass in familiarity. The centerpiece is the bonus wheel spin, which can award multipliers, credits, or a progressive jackpot. You'll find multiple versions, including a Megaways edition, at Caesars Palace Online Casino.

Playing Smart: Bet Sizes and Volatility
Buffalo is a high-volatility game. That means wins can be less frequent but potentially larger. It's wise to adjust your bet size accordingly. Instead of betting $5 per spin on a volatile slot, consider $1 or $2 to extend your session and hit the bonus round. Lower-volatility popular games, like some versions of Cleopatra, offer more consistent, smaller payouts, allowing for slightly higher bet sizes. Do popular slots have better RTP?
Often, yes. Mainstream hits like Gonzo's Quest (95.97%) or Blood Suckers (98%) are popular partly because their RTP is publicly known and competitive. They're built to retain players over the long term. Some lesser-known or branded slots can have RTPs as low as 92%.

Are the progressive jackpots on slots like 88 Fortunes worth it?
They can be, but understand the trade-off. A small portion of each bet funds the progressive jackpot, which can slightly lower the base game RTP. You're paying for the chance at a life-changing win. It's best to treat progressives as a fun side bet. Only play them with money you're comfortable losing for the sake of entertainment and the jackpot dream.
